RETIRED, further work has moved to Debian project infrastructure
e47e202841
Context not being flattened for bound fields |
||
---|---|---|
bootstrapform | ||
docs | ||
example | ||
tests | ||
.gitignore | ||
.travis.yml | ||
CHANGES.txt | ||
LICENSE | ||
MANIFEST.in | ||
README.rst | ||
runtests.py | ||
setup.py | ||
tox.ini |
Django bootstrap form
Twitter Bootstrap for Django Form.
A simple Django template tag to work with Bootstrap
Usage
Add "bootstrapform" to your INSTALLED_APPS.
At the top of your template load in our template tags:
{% load bootstrap %}
Then to render your form:
<form role="form">
<legend>Form Title</legend>
{% csrf_token %}
{{ form|bootstrap }}
<div class="form-group">
<button type="submit" class="btn btn-primary">Submit</button>
</div>
</form>
You can also set class="form-vertical" on the form element.
To use class="form-inline" on the form element, also change the "bootstrap_inline".
It is also possible to create a horizontal form. The form class and template tag are both changed, and you will also need slightly different CSS around the submit button:
<form class="form-horizontal">
<legend>Form Title</legend>
{% csrf_token %}
{{ form|bootstrap_horizontal }}
<div class="form-group">
<div class="col-sm-10 col-sm-offset-2">
<button type="submit" class="btn btn-primary">Submit</button>
</div>
</div>
</form>
Demo
Checkout this Demo site to see it in action.